DIY Drain Cleaning Techniques That Work

Home residents can effectively deal with simple drain issues with a few simple DIY approaches. One popular method involves using a combination of baking soda and vinegar. This mixture can help dissolving small clogs by generating a fizzing reaction, which dislodges debris. Put a cup of baking soda followed by a cup of vinegar down the drain, wait for about 30 minutes, and then rinse with hot water.

Another effective technique is using a plunger. Through creating a vacuum seal around the drain, plungers effectively dislodge stubborn blockages. Homeowners should guarantee there's enough water in the sink to cover the plunger's cup for peak effectiveness.

For continued maintenance, a once-a-month application of hot water can aid in eliminate grease accumulation. Additionally, employing a drain snake can eliminate hair and gunk from the pipe's surface. These practices can ensure drain lines flowing smoothly without requiring professional help.

Categories of Drain Cleaning Services

When homeowners experience persistent clogs or drainage issues, several kinds of drain cleaning services can effectively address these problems. One common method is snaking, which involves using a flexible auger to break up blockages in pipes. Another advanced technique is hydro jetting that uses high-pressure water streams to clear away stubborn debris and accumulated grease. For more severe cases, video camera inspections allow professionals to identify the exact location and nature of the clog, providing targeted solutions. Chemical drain cleaners are sometimes used for minor blockages, though they should be used with caution due to potential pipe damage. Moreover, rooter services focus specifically on removing tree roots that infiltrate drainage systems. Every one of these services provides distinct advantages, allowing homeowners to select the most appropriate method based on the severity and nature of their drainage issues. Eventually, timely intervention can restore proper functionality and prevent further complications.

Price Considerations for Drain Cleaning Services

Numerous factors influence the cost of drain cleaning services, making it vital for homeowners to be aware of these variables before seeking assistance. Firstly, the type of blockage plays a important role; simpler clogs typically require less time and fewer resources, while severe blockages may call for advanced equipment and techniques, raising costs.

Moreover, the position of the clog impacts pricing; drains deep within plumbing systems or in difficult-to-access areas can result in higher fees.

The service provider's experience and expertise explore the details also contribute to price fluctuations, as well-established firms typically command higher rates owing to their credibility and performance history.

Finally, geographical area can influence costs, with cities usually having increased costs versus rural locations. Comprehending these factors can help homeowners in making knowledgeable selections when picking drain cleaning companies.

Prevention Methods to Ensure Your Drains Unclogged

Grasping the costs associated with drain cleaning services is valuable, but homeowners can also take preventive steps to avoid clogs before they become costly issues. Regular maintenance is crucial; routine inspections can pinpoint potential problems early. Homeowners should avoid pouring grease, oil, or food scraps down kitchen sinks, as these substances can congeal and cause blockages. In bathrooms, using drain guards can capture hair and soap residue, substantially reducing buildup.

Moreover, running drains with hot water each week can assist in breaking down minor clogs. Homeowners should also consider using natural cleaners, such as baking soda and vinegar, to maintain clear pipes without hazardous chemicals. Seasonal maintenance, including eliminating debris from outdoor drains, can prevent backups during significant rainfall. By applying these preventative measures, homeowners can make certain their plumbing systems remain operational, consequently saving both time and money on emergency drain cleaning services.
